The Zaan region has been a hub for Dutch cocoa and chocolate as far back as the late 17th century, thanks to its windmills for grinding and processing raw materials. Important Dutch inventions, like Van Houten’s cacao alkalising (also called Dutching) process, gave the industry a major boost and paved the way for famous local brands like Verkade, now a household name In the Netherlands.
